Lake Erie College, a small, co-educational, four-year, independent liberal arts college located in Painesville, OH, 30 miles east of Cleveland, invites applications for the full-time, 12-month position of Clinical Coordinator and Clinical Assistant Professor, Physician Assistant Program.

 

 

 

Under the supervision of the Program Director, the Clinical Coordinator and Clinical Assistant Professor is responsible for the overall leadership, day-to-day planning, operations, and management of the clinical components of the physician assistant program.

 

 

 

RESPONSIBILITIES:

 

 

 

  • Coordinates and directs the clinical phase of the program under the leadership of the Program Director.
  • Maintains collaborative external relationships to facilitate valuable clinical experiences and community relationships.
  • Secures high-quality clinical sites for rotations and extracurricular learning experiences.
  • Is responsible for all aspects of ARC-PA accreditation processes and standards related to the clinical phase of the PA program, including SCPE portal.
  • Leads the daily program administration of the clinical phase of the program including: student placement, student records management, student CV development, supervised clinical practice experiences, Clinical Seminar I-III courses, and documentation required.
  • Assists with verification and documentation of all clinical site requirements such as Affiliation Agreements, Preceptor Profiles/Practice Profiles, Licensure and Board Certification verification, Criminal Background Checks, immunization records and other site required documentation. 
  • Reviews and approves preceptors and clinical sites annually.
  • Assists with the development, implementation and assessment of academic performance evaluations within the clinical phase, including End of Rotation assignments, PACKRAT, OSCE examinations, and End of Rotation Exams.
  • Helps coordinate, prepare, and administer final summative assessments including the written examination, OSCE examination, portfolio, and professional performance evaluation.
  • Participates with coordination of and conduction of site visits to PA students during clinical rotations.
  • Ensures compliance with educational objectives during the clinical phase of the program.
  • Troubleshoots concerns related to clinical year students and/or clinical sites and preceptors.
  • Assists in coordinating Special Topics lectures that occur during Call Back Days.
  • Provides classroom instruction, preparing and presenting relevant, current course content.
  • Manages budget effectively.
  • Monitors program academic integrity.
  • Provides ongoing program evaluation in conjunction with other faculty members.
  • Participates in student recruitment, admission, and selection process.
  • Provides input to the PA steering committee.
  • Performs student advisement and academic counseling.
  • Provides input to faculty in designing, implementing, coordinating and evaluating the curriculum.
  • Participates in various community and civic activities, scholarly activities, and college committees.
  • Other duties as assigned by the Program Director and the Dean of the School of Natural Sciences and Mathematics.


 

 

 

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S & KEY COMPETENCIES:

 

 

 

 

  • Nationally certified, state licensed physician assistant MD, or DO.
  • Minimum of a master’s degree.
  • 2 years of clinical experience or teaching in an academic setting.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ills.
  • Strong critical thinking, organization, and problem-solving skills.
  • Proficient written and verbal language skills.
  • Competent in working with MS Office Suite (Excel, Word, and PowerPoint).
  • Actively practices medicine
  • Growth mindset and institutional teamwork ethic.
  • Creative, strategic, and thoughtful.
